Abstract:
The Board’s Regulation XX - Concentration Limit (12 CFR Part 251) implements section 14 of the Bank Holding Company Act of 1956 (BHC Act), which establishes a financial sector concentration limit that generally prohibits a financial company from merging or consolidating with, or otherwise acquiring, another company if the resulting company’s liabilities upon consummation would exceed 10 percent of the aggregate liabilities of all financial companies (a covered acquisition). Under section 14 of the BHC Act and Regulation XX, a financial company means (1) an insured depository institution, (2) a bank holding company, (3) a savings and loan holding company, (4) any other company that controls an insured depository institution, (5) a nonbank financial company designated by the Financial Stability Oversight Council (Council) for supervision by the Board, or (6) a foreign bank or company that is treated as a bank holding company for purposes of the BHC Act. Regulation XX includes certain reporting requirements that apply to financial companies, and the FR XX-1 report collects information from certain financial companies that do not otherwise report consolidated financial information to the Board or another Federal banking agency.

Short Statement:
The estimated total annual burden for this information collection is 94 hours, and would increase to 100 hours with the revisions. The Board estimates that average hours per response for the section 251.3(e) reporting requirements would be 6 hours.

On behalf of this Federal agency, I certify that the collection of information encompassed by this request complies with 5 CFR 1320.9 and the related provisions of 5 CFR 1320.8(b)(3).
The following is a summary of the topics, regarding the proposed collection of information, that the certification covers:
(a) It is necessary for the proper performance of agency functions;
(b) It avoids unnecessary duplication;
(c) It reduces burden on small entities;
(d) It uses plain, coherent, and unambiguous language that is understandable to respondents;
(e) Its implementation will be consistent and compatible with current reporting and recordkeeping practices;
(f) It indicates the retention periods for recordkeeping requirements;
(g) It informs respondents of the information called for under 5 CFR 1320.8 (b)(3) about:
(i) Why the information is being collected;
(ii) Use of information;
(iii) Burden estimate;
(iv) Nature of response (voluntary, required for a benefit, or mandatory);
(v) Nature and extent of confidentiality; and
(vi) Need to display currently valid OMB control number;
(h) It was developed by an office that has planned and allocated resources for the efficient and effective management and use of the information to be collected.
(i) It uses effective and efficient statistical survey methodology (if applicable); and
(j) It makes appropriate use of information technology.
If you are unable to certify compliance with any of these provisions, identify the item by leaving the box unchecked and explain the reason in the Supporting Statement.
